From a while back, but I wanted to chime in that I have been using trackpad as mouse in trackball mode plus gyro for fine adjustments to play FPS games since DOOM 2016 with a steam controller. It works well. The Deck works even more nicely with this since it's got the extra back buttons, which I like to bind to jump/interact/etc. depending on the game. Some games handle simultaneous kb/m and controller input no problem, but for games that get wonky when you do that, I'll use steam input to map the left stick to WASD and the face/back buttons to whatever keys the game uses. WASD on stick isn't super great, but it works. I like how the left trackpad acts as a scroll wheel in desktop mode. I'd like to experiment with that in games for cycling weapons. A million years ago, people asked about modding FF12 on the Deck-- myself included. Since you can't run Vortex, there are some things you gotta do, but it's super easy-- easier than I thought. 1) Download FF12 on a normal PC 2) mod the game with Vortex 3) move the entire FF12 folder onto your Deck at the correct install location, deleting anything that was already there (which you can find/create by starting and cancelling the FF12 download on your deck) 4) enter this in the launch options on your Deck: WINEDLLOVERRIDES="dinput8=n,b" %command% That's it!

Jim Silly-Balls posted:Post the guide then mr. guide requirer https://www.ifixit.com/Guide/Steam+Deck+SSD+Replacement/148989 The scary bits: make sure it's powered off, some people have "hot swapped" their SSD and bricked it make sure you take the SD out because when you pry open the case you'll snap the SSD hence: MAKE SURE YOU FOLLOW THE GUIDE
